商用的数据库是什么
-
商用的数据库是指用于商业领域的数据管理系统。这些数据库旨在支持企业的数据存储、处理和分析需求。以下是几种常用的商用数据库:
-
Oracle Database:Oracle Database是一种全球领先的商用数据库管理系统。它提供了可靠的数据存储和处理功能,支持高性能的数据访问和复杂的数据分析。Oracle Database具有强大的安全性和可扩展性,适用于各种规模的企业。
-
Microsoft SQL Server:Microsoft SQL Server是微软开发的关系型数据库管理系统。它提供了广泛的功能和工具,用于数据管理、数据分析和应用开发。Microsoft SQL Server具有良好的可靠性和性能,并且与其他微软产品集成紧密。
-
IBM Db2:IBM Db2是IBM开发的一种关系型数据库管理系统。它具有高度可靠性和可扩展性,支持复杂的数据处理和分析。IBM Db2还提供了强大的安全性和数据保护功能,适用于大型企业和复杂的数据环境。
-
P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,具有高度可靠性和可扩展性。它支持复杂的数据类型和查询,提供了丰富的功能和扩展性选项。PostgreSQL是一个成熟的数据库解决方案,广泛用于各种商业应用。
-
MySQL:MySQL是一种广泛使用的开源关系型数据库管理系统。它具有良好的性能和可靠性,适用于中小型企业和简单的数据应用。MySQL提供了简单易用的接口和工具,支持基本的数据管理和查询需求。
商用数据库的选择应根据企业的具体需求和预算来决定。除了上述提到的数据库,还有其他一些商用数据库可供选择,如SAP HANA、Teradata、MongoDB等。企业需要根据自身的业务要求和技术能力来评估和选择合适的商用数据库。
1年前 -
-
商用的数据库是一种用于存储、管理和检索大量数据的软件系统。它是企业和组织在日常业务运营中处理大量数据的重要工具之一。商用数据库具有高效、安全和可扩展的特点,能够满足企业对数据存储和管理的需求。
商用数据库通常采用关系型数据库管理系统(RDBMS)作为基础架构。关系型数据库以表格的形式存储数据,使用结构化查询语言(SQL)进行数据管理和查询。常见的商用关系型数据库包括Oracle、Microsoft SQL Server和MySQL等。
Oracle是一家全球领先的数据库技术公司,其数据库产品被广泛应用于企业级应用系统。Oracle数据库具有高可用性、高性能和安全性的特点,能够支持大规模的数据处理和复杂的业务逻辑。
Microsoft SQL Server是由微软开发的关系型数据库管理系统。它是Windows平台上最流行的商用数据库之一,广泛应用于企业级应用系统和Web应用开发。Microsoft SQL Server具有良好的可扩展性、易用性和安全性,同时还提供了丰富的数据分析和报表功能。
MySQL是一种开源的关系型数据库管理系统,由Oracle公司开发和维护。MySQL具有高性能、可靠性和可扩展性的特点,广泛应用于Web应用和小型企业的数据存储和管理。
除了关系型数据库,商用数据库还包括非关系型数据库(NoSQL)和内存数据库等新兴技术。NoSQL数据库适用于大规模和非结构化数据的存储和处理,例如MongoDB和Cassandra等。内存数据库则将数据存储在内存中,以提供更快的读写性能,例如Redis和Memcached等。
总之,商用数据库是企业和组织在业务运营中存储、管理和检索大量数据的关键工具。它们具有高效、安全和可扩展的特点,能够满足不同规模和需求的企业对数据存储和管理的需求。
1年前 -
商用的数据库有很多种,其中一些最常见的包括Oracle Database、Microsoft SQL Server、MySQL、IBM Db2和MongoDB等。这些数据库都在不同程度上支持商业应用,并提供高性能、可靠性和安全性。
以下是对这些商用数据库的详细介绍和操作流程:
一、Oracle Database:
Oracle Database是由Oracle公司开发的一种关系型数据库管理系统(RDBMS)。它是业界最为常用的商用数据库之一,广泛用于大型企业和机构的数据存储和管理。Oracle Database提供了强大的数据处理和分析功能,支持高并发访问和事务处理,并提供了丰富的管理和安全功能。操作流程:
-
安装Oracle Database软件:从Oracle官方网站下载适用于目标操作系统的安装程序,并按照安装向导的指引进行安装。
-
创建数据库实例:在安装完成后,使用Oracle提供的工具(如SQL*Plus或Oracle SQL Developer)连接到数据库服务器,并执行创建数据库实例的命令。
-
设计数据库架构:根据业务需求,设计数据库的表结构、字段和关系,并创建对应的表、视图、索引和约束等。
-
导入数据:将现有的数据导入到数据库中,可以使用Oracle提供的工具或编写脚本来实现。
-
编写和执行SQL查询:使用SQL语言编写查询语句,以检索、插入、更新或删除数据。
-
数据备份和恢复:定期对数据库进行备份,以防止数据丢失。在需要恢复数据时,可以使用Oracle提供的工具进行恢复操作。
-
进行性能调优:监控数据库的性能,并根据需要对数据库进行调优,以提高查询和事务处理的性能。
二、Microsoft SQL Server:
Microsoft SQL Server是由微软公司开发的一种关系型数据库管理系统。它是Windows操作系统上最常用的商用数据库之一,被广泛应用于企业级应用和Web应用开发。操作流程:
-
安装SQL Server软件:从Microsoft官方网站下载适用于目标操作系统的安装程序,并按照安装向导的指引进行安装。
-
创建数据库:在安装完成后,使用SQL Server Management Studio(SSMS)连接到数据库服务器,并执行创建数据库的命令。
-
设计数据库架构:根据业务需求,设计数据库的表结构、字段和关系,并创建对应的表、视图、索引和约束等。
-
导入数据:将现有的数据导入到数据库中,可以使用SQL Server提供的工具或编写脚本来实现。
-
编写和执行T-SQL查询:使用T-SQL语言编写查询语句,以检索、插入、更新或删除数据。
-
数据备份和恢复:定期对数据库进行备份,以防止数据丢失。在需要恢复数据时,可以使用SQL Server提供的工具进行恢复操作。
-
进行性能调优:监控数据库的性能,并根据需要对数据库进行调优,以提高查询和事务处理的性能。
三、MySQL:
MySQL是一种开源的关系型数据库管理系统,由Oracle公司开发和维护。它是最受欢迎的开源数据库之一,被广泛应用于Web应用开发和小型企业的数据存储和管理。操作流程:
-
安装MySQL软件:从MySQL官方网站下载适用于目标操作系统的安装程序,并按照安装向导的指引进行安装。
-
创建数据库:在安装完成后,使用MySQL提供的命令行工具或可视化工具(如MySQL Workbench)连接到数据库服务器,并执行创建数据库的命令。
-
设计数据库架构:根据业务需求,设计数据库的表结构、字段和关系,并创建对应的表、视图、索引和约束等。
-
导入数据:将现有的数据导入到数据库中,可以使用MySQL提供的工具或编写SQL脚本来实现。
-
编写和执行SQL查询:使用SQL语言编写查询语句,以检索、插入、更新或删除数据。
-
数据备份和恢复:定期对数据库进行备份,以防止数据丢失。在需要恢复数据时,可以使用MySQL提供的工具进行恢复操作。
-
进行性能调优:监控数据库的性能,并根据需要对数据库进行调优,以提高查询和事务处理的性能。
四、IBM Db2:
IBM Db2是IBM公司开发的一种关系型数据库管理系统。它被广泛应用于大型企业和机构的数据存储和管理,并提供了高性能、可靠性和可扩展性。操作流程:
-
安装Db2软件:从IBM官方网站下载适用于目标操作系统的安装程序,并按照安装向导的指引进行安装。
-
创建数据库:在安装完成后,使用Db2提供的命令行工具或可视化工具(如Db2 Control Center)连接到数据库服务器,并执行创建数据库的命令。
-
设计数据库架构:根据业务需求,设计数据库的表结构、字段和关系,并创建对应的表、视图、索引和约束等。
-
导入数据:将现有的数据导入到数据库中,可以使用Db2提供的工具或编写SQL脚本来实现。
-
编写和执行SQL查询:使用SQL语言编写查询语句,以检索、插入、更新或删除数据。
-
数据备份和恢复:定期对数据库进行备份,以防止数据丢失。在需要恢复数据时,可以使用Db2提供的工具进行恢复操作。
-
进行性能调优:监控数据库的性能,并根据需要对数据库进行调优,以提高查询和事务处理的性能。
五、MongoDB:
MongoDB是一种开源的文档数据库,由MongoDB公司开发和维护。与传统的关系型数据库不同,MongoDB使用文档模型来存储数据,具有高度的灵活性和可扩展性。操作流程:
-
安装MongoDB软件:从MongoDB官方网站下载适用于目标操作系统的安装程序,并按照安装向导的指引进行安装。
-
创建数据库:在安装完成后,使用MongoDB提供的命令行工具或可视化工具(如MongoDB Compass)连接到数据库服务器,并执行创建数据库的命令。
-
设计数据模型:根据业务需求,设计数据库的集合(类似于关系型数据库中的表)和文档结构,并插入数据。
-
编写和执行查询:使用MongoDB提供的查询语言(MongoDB Query Language)编写查询语句,以检索、插入、更新或删除数据。
-
数据备份和恢复:定期对数据库进行备份,以防止数据丢失。在需要恢复数据时,可以使用MongoDB提供的工具进行恢复操作。
-
进行性能调优:监控数据库的性能,并根据需要对数据库进行调优,以提高查询和数据写入的性能。
以上是商用数据库的一些常见类型和操作流程,具体的使用方法和操作步骤可能会因不同的数据库版本和工具而有所不同。在实际应用中,还需要根据具体业务需求和数据库特性进行相应的配置和优化。
1年前 -